HC Deb 13 December 1978 vol 960 cc190-1W
Mr. David Howell

asked the Secretary of State for Transport what assessment his Department made of the additional police man-hours likely to be involved in completing the more detailed statistical accident returns now required, prior to reaching the decision to issue the relevant multi-page forms.

Mr. Horam:

A steering group, consisting of police representatives, local authority associations, and Government officials, considered both the content and design of the new road accident report form over a period of two years. The group was concerned to collect the minimum amount of essential information for both local and national use, at the same time minimising processing costs and the burden on police officers.
